I would really appreciate if you would be able to help me with the following question and problem I faced: Question on concurrent access: Is it possible to submit a new request to DiskSim before an outstanding request is processed? Here, I basically want to create a situation where there are multiple concurrent IO request in the disk queue. Details: And here are details of what I was trying to achieve, steps I have tried with syssim_driver.c code, and the problem I have faced: ---------- Original arrival of syssim: I noticed that the example code syssim_driver.c generates new IO requests only after an existing request is processed till its completion. Modified arrival with overlap: I changed the example code to add second requests before the first request is complete (e.g., before calling disksim_interface_internal_event). Used disksim_request.id to track request's progress: I also wanted an ability to track when a specific I/O request completed. So, I utilized the field "id" of disksim_request: set a unique value to each request in main method, and read values "id" and completion time "t" in method syssim_report_completion. Problem: - Original arrival of syssim: worked fine: id and t were unique for each requests, and values looked correct. - Modified arrival with overlap: Had this problem - each time syssim_report_completion was invoked, its parameter disksim_request *r seemed to have same value (r.id, r.bytecount, r.start). I performed these tests with disksim 4.0, with hdd and ssd models (FlashSim). ---------- Could you suggest if I am doing anything wrong here?
